Manage Portfolios in Keyhook

Create, View, edit, and manage your portfolios in Keyhook.

Step 1: Access Your Portfolios

Click the Portfolio button to see available portfolios.

Select the portfolio you wish to view.

Snapshot

Step 2: View Portfolio Details

Navigate to Agency Configuration > Portfolio Management

Drop down the portfolio to view its contents.

Check the properties and users associated with the selected portfolio.

Snapshot

Step 3: Edit and Manage Portfolios

Edit the portfolio name or select properties within it.

Manage users and their access to the portfolio. Remove a portfolio if necessary.

Snapshot

Step 4: Move Properties Between Portfolios

Select a portfolio and then a property.

Click Actions to assign the property to another portfolio, like Marcio.

Snapshot

Step 5: Create New Portfolios

Click Actions to create a new portfolio.

Save the new portfolio to manage properties effectively.

Snapshot

Step 6: Manage Unassigned Properties

View properties in the unassigned properties portfolio - unassigned always remains at the top of the list.

Note that deactivated properties are archived here.
